Even the most partial observer cannot fail to have been impressed by the inexorable rise of the South West rugby team, the Exeter Chiefs. Over a decade that I have supported them, the club has risen from relative obscurity to being Premiership finalists, an achievement that has baffled the rugby cognoscenti, expecting a more predictable “boom and bust” result. The fact is that business has much to learn from the Chiefs, who despite another highly successful season, will be continuing to plot and plan improved performance for the next season and, indeed, the ones after.
